Study on the antipyretic activity and potential mechanism of Indigo Naturalis on lipopolysaccharide-induced fever rat model

Abstract Background As a Traditional Chinese Medicine with an antipyretic effect, Indigo Naturalis (IN) has a long history of application in China. It is often used with other heat-clearing drugs to treat high fever in children, which is different from other heat-clearing medicines. But its antipyretic effect and mechanism have not been fully elucidated yet. And the heat-clearing development of IN lacks convincing current evidence. Methods This study aimed to uncover the antipyretic effect and mechanism of IN on infectious fever by rectal temperature, pyrogen cytokines and metabolomics. Materials and Methods Firstly, the antipyretic effect of IN on LPS-induced fever rats was evaluated by the changes in rat rectal temperature. Then, the content of PGE2 and cAMP in the hypothalamus and TNF-α, IL-1β and IL-6 in the serum were determined by ELISA. Finally, the plasma and urine samples of febrile rats were analyzed in combination with UHPLC-Q-TOF-MS to explore the antipyretic mechanism of IN. Results Compared with pyrexia model rats, the rectal temperature of rats treated with Indigo Naturalis was suppressed after 0.5 h (P <0.01). The en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A) showed that the expression of tumor necrosis TNF-α (P <0.01) and IL-6 (P <0.05) were suppressed by IN. A total of 11 endogenous metabolites were identified from the plasma samples of the IN group, the model group and the control group. Furthermore,15 metabolites were identified in the urine samples. Pathway analysis showed that IN mainly regulated glycerophospholipid metabolism, glucuronide mutual conversion and tryptophan metabolism. Conclusion This study clarified the exact effect of IN on infectious fever. It mainly works by regulating pyrogenic cytokines and glycerophospholipid pathways. The present research provided a deeper understanding of the traditional heat-clearing effect of IN. It provided a reference for the further scientific research of IN and the selection of antipyretic drugs in clinical practice.
